1997 WNBA Minutes per Game Leaders
Minutes played per game
Chantel Tremitiere led the WNBA in minutes per game in 1997 with 37.5, 1.4 ahead of Andrea Stinson (36.1). It stands 4th among all single seasons in WNBA history.
